"I CAN'T TAKE IT ANYMORE." Toby yelled as he got home. School had been kicking his ass (why did he think a school in a country he could only barely speak the language in would be a good idea), and that wasn't even mentioning his search for a job- there were no mechanics jobs that would take a 17 year old boy, even if he had experience! By the gods, he was exhausted. He took a few deep breaths. All he needed was a long nap- though most people would call that 'sleeping'- and he would be fine! Like that Lemon Demon song that plays on loop in the middle of class when his phone bugs out!
OK, he really needed a nap now. He was getting delirious. He would never be able to actually learn hallucinating! (At least, most people couldn't. But audio hallucinations were nothing new to him.) With a sigh, and a quick stretch that made his spine go snap, crackle, pop(Work on your posture Smith), he decided, looking at the time, that he would have about an hour to play games before he would take a shower and go to bed. He pulled out his phone as he headed to his bedroom, setting an hour long timer as he booted the thing up. Sure, it was clunky and barely ran half the time, but what better to play games on than a three year old computer? (Don't answer that).
"Alright, let's see... Celeste? Nah, don't need that kinda stress. Control? Not really feeling it..." He murmured as he searched for a game he could play, before deciding to go to the most basic of all things when you couldn't decide- YouTube. As he watched, he noticed a weird ad- one that said 'Find your true partner!'
"Partner? I hope that's not a dating website, but I have nothing better to do." He said aloud as he clicked on it, suddenly getting blinded by a bright white light. Toby instinctively covered his eyes as the light began to fade, leaving no trace the light had happened... except for Toby, who was still reeling, a strangely large egg with red triangles, and a pocket sized device with a purple grip. Toby, now no longer reeling from the light, was immediately captivated by them.
"No way! Did I cause this to happen? Well, I obviously did, it must have been that ad..." Toby began to go on a tangent as the egg began to wobble, and then it jumped, cutting Toby off. "Whoa!" He said, in complete shock. The egg began to bounce around as Toby grabbed the strange device, thinking. There was only one problem with this... he put the strange device, antenna and all, near his face, where he, unthinking, took the antenna in his mouth and chewed. This was a bad habit he had, which was originally just pencils. But now it was the antenna of a completely alien device!
"Oh, crap." Toby realized what he had done, shoving the device in his pocket and dashing towards the still bouncing egg, quickly scooping it up. He sighed a sigh of relief as the egg stopped bouncing, only to notice a crack in it. He immediately paled, thinking that his spiral had allowed the egg to break. However, the egg continued to crack, as a small creature burst out. A pale white with a singular horn and red frills, and it yawned... before starting to bounce in Toby's arms. "Well, this is gonna take a while to get used to." He said. Then he smiled. "But I won't give up!" The orb cheered with him, as the two settled in for a long nap...
Except Toby still needed to get a shower.
Crud.
